Mercurial > MadButterfly
diff include/mb_redraw_man.h @ 840:048cc704bef7
Merge dirty_pcache_area_coords and zeroing_coords.
Also interleave zeroing and updating pcache_area tasks. To zeroing a
cached coord, pcache_area of descendants cached coords must be updated
before zeroing. But, updating pcache_area of a cached coord must be
performed after zeroing the coord. So, they are interleaved.
dirty_pcache_area_coords are removed from redraw_man_t. It is merged
to zeroing_coords.
author | Thinker K.F. Li <thinker@codemud.net> |
---|---|
date | Fri, 17 Sep 2010 12:21:36 +0800 |
parents | 586e50f82c1f |
children | 48df0f97f09e |
line wrap: on
line diff
--- a/include/mb_redraw_man.h Fri Sep 17 12:21:36 2010 +0800 +++ b/include/mb_redraw_man.h Fri Sep 17 12:21:36 2010 +0800 @@ -57,7 +57,6 @@ elmpool_t *coord_canvas_pool; coords_t dirty_coords; - coords_t dirty_pcache_area_coords; geos_t dirty_geos; int n_dirty_areas; /*!< \brief Number of all dirty areas. */